### Local Events
Thanksgiving Point, a popular destination in the area, is still in the midst of its Winter Wonderland celebration, which will run through January 4. This festive event transforms the venue into a holiday-themed wonderland, complete with decorations and activities for the whole family. If you're looking for a fun way to ring in the New Year, Thanksgiving Point's Fireworks & Ice show on December 31 is an event not to miss, featuring fireworks, music, and a light show[4].

### Community News
In more serious news, the Lehi Police Department recently addressed an explosion at the Lehi Tech Apartments, which occurred on October 23. The incident has been linked to a mental health episode, and authorities have ensured the individual involved is receiving the necessary help. This incident highlights the importance of mental health support and the resources available, such as the 988 lifeline for those in crisis[1].
